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
60719133960 2921 35057 7006912879
301351384 182717
301351384 182717
17666 51343 836339 257
All about undefined
Interested in learning more?
301351384 182717
17666 51343 836339 257
See more
05492 75458
48644 44948 00
See more
072876 5997500372 33853436
01 8074228 132421
See more